We’ve been working Hyde Park chimneys since the early 1980s. We know the greystone courtyard buildings along Dorchester and Blackstone, the converted two-flats on Harper, the large single-family homes near the Point. These aren’t generic structures. Most were built between 1890 and 1930, converted from coal to gas heat mid-century, and now contain chimney stacks with four to six flues - some active, some abandoned, all sharing the same masonry shell. That shared construction, combined with direct exposure to Lake Michigan’s moisture-laden winds, creates problems you won’t find in inland neighborhoods. Our technicians are trained to inspect the entire stack, not just the flue you called about.

Creosote Removal
Hyde Park’s lakefront location creates a specific creosote problem that inland chimney sweeps rarely encounter. Persistent negative-pressure downdraft from northeast winds pushes unburned combustion gases back down taller chimney stacks before they can exhaust. This re-deposits creosote in the flue, and repeated cycles bake it into third-degree glazed creosote - hard, shiny, and highly combustible. Standard wire brushing won’t touch it. We use professional-grade mechanical whips and, when necessary, chemical creosote modifiers from Copperfield to break down glazed deposits safely. Common Chimney Cleaning & Sweep Problems We See in Hyde Park Homes
- Technicians inspect only the tenant’s flue in a multi-flue stack. In Hyde Park’s courtyard buildings, this misses the real danger. Cracked tile liners in abandoned flues allow creosote and combustion gases to migrate laterally between units. Your neighbor’s unused fireplace becomes a carbon monoxide risk tied to your active one. We camera-inspect every flue in the stack.
- Standard sweeping fails to address glazed creosote from lake-wind downdraft. Hyde Park’s persistent northeast winds create negative pressure in taller stacks that pushes unburned gases downward. This bakes creosote into a glazed, tar-like coating that standard brushes won’t remove. We identify glazed buildup with camera inspection and deploy mechanical whips or chemical treatment as needed.
- Crown repairs use materials that crack under Hyde Park’s extreme freeze-thaw cycle. Cheap crown coatings and mortar patches deteriorate within one or two seasons of lake-driven moisture intrusion. We rebuild crowns with poured concrete caps and specify materials rated for the thermal stress this specific microclimate produces.
- Abandoned flues lack proper capping and collect debris, birds, and moisture. Hyde Park’s housing stock includes many flues decommissioned during mid-century fuel conversions. Without stainless steel caps, these become entry points for water, nesting material, and vermin that compromise adjacent active flues. We cap and seal orphaned flues as standard practice during stack inspections.
